#16e105 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#16e105 is composed of 8.6% red, 88.2%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 97.8%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 115.4 degrees, a saturation of 95.7% and a lightness of 45.1%. #16e105 color hex could be obtained by blending #2cff0a with #00c300. Closest websafe color is: #00cc00.

Shades and Tints of #16e105

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010e00 is the darkest color, while #fafffa is the lightest one.

Tones of #16e105

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#70776f is the less saturated color, while #16e105 is the most saturated one.
